WebAug 3, 2024 · A hypertensive crisis is a medical emergency. It can lead to a heart attack, stroke or other life-threatening health problems. Severely high blood pressure can damage blood vessels and body organs, including the heart, brain, kidneys and eyes. During a hypertensive crisis, the heart may not be able to pump blood effectively. WebOct 25, 2024 · Exercise. Exercising can help lower systolic blood pressure by 5–8 points. 2. The AHA recommends all adults get at least 150 minutes of moderate aerobic exercise per week. 6 Aerobic exercise is exercise that raises your heart rate, like walking, biking, dancing, and water aerobics.
